| Nation pays homage to Gandhi on 59th death anniversary | | | NEW DELHI, JAN 30 The nation paid homage to Mahatma Gandhi on his 59th death anniversary today, with President A P J Abdul Kalam leading the country in remembering the Father of the Nation by offering floral tributes at his 'samadhi' Rajghat here.
Kalam and other top leaders, including Vice President Bhairon Singh Shekhawat, UPA Chairperson Sonia Gandhi, Prime Minister Manmohan Singh and his Cabinet colleagues and Leader of Opposition L K Advani offered flowers at Gandhi's samadhi.
The three Chiefs of the Armed Forces were also present on the occasion to pay homage to Gandhi on what is observed as `Martyr's Day'.
The gathering, that included noted Gandhian Nirmala Deshpande, observed a two minutes' silence in memory of Gandhi.
`Bhajans', including Gandhi's favourite devotional song `Vaishnav Jan To', were played on the occasion.
